Transaction 5943081e114ef4cf3a7b4e8e45c9e7668cf7b54d04d35a154ed2120d150589a2

1 Input
2 Outputs
  • 5943081e114ef4cf3a7b4e8e45c9e7668cf7b54d04d35a154ed2120d150589a2:0
  • value  532000
    address  3PWgDQsbYaYfZYdSS8FJGKCKJMnMumhd7K
  • 5943081e114ef4cf3a7b4e8e45c9e7668cf7b54d04d35a154ed2120d150589a2:1
  • value  228424996
    address  35Khy2ZPxRwkLEct2nruUAXjX2SnwWcSDR